    Slime Rancher is the first game I’ve tried to play with VorpX. Perhaps it would be smarter to start with a game with a known, working profile, but anyway this is where I started.

    I started by copying the profile for Life Is Strange: Before the Storm, because that’s also a Unity 5 game. I’m using an XBox 360 wireless controller, because I’ve found it impossible to use a keyboard with my Vive.

    I set the game’s resolution to 1280 x 1024, because higher resolutions are all widescreen. I tried higher (16:9, 16:10 aspect) resolutions and they made the HUD problem worse. I set the FOV to 90. Which is actually around 110, supposedly, because the FOV setting is the vertical FOV, not the more usual horizontal FOV.

    Geometry 3D works, but there are FOV and scale issues. The biggest issue is the HUD elements, such as the hot bar and current tutorial pop up. If I set the scale to 1:1 and the zoom to 100%, the HUD elements are in the far corners of my vision, and unreadable. If I set the zoom to the minimum of 40%, the HUD elements are in comfortable positions, but the view is severely bounded, like playing in Cinematic mode or with Letterbox 2.

    I understand games with Direct VR support can scale the HUD elements separately. As far as I can tell, there’s no way to do that with a Unity 5 game.

    Menus are nearly impossible to use. They don’t select properly with the thumb stick unless I push it to the left as well as up and down, and the (A) label indicating which menu item is selected flickers in and out.

    I had to disable head positioning, because otherwise turning my head causes the screen to effectively cut out. More accurately, the models turn flat monochrome silhouettes. Head rotation sensitivity of 0.5 appears to be correct.

    The camera is very low to the ground, but raising it (by specifying a negative camera vertical offset) results in severe distortion if I tilt my head up or down. Nothing seems to be the right scale – everything seems to be too small. Presumably this is because of the zoom, but the game’s unplayable if you can’t see the HUD elements.

    Locking yaw doesn’t work. Presumably that’s only for mouse input, not controllers. For the life of me, I don’t know how anyone plays a VR game with keyboard and mouse, since acquiring the keyboard blindly is difficult.

    Try Firefox or Chrome instead of the Netflix app. That should work, although probably not in 4K.

    The Netflix app uses a rendering pipeline with content protection that can’t be captured by using the normal Windows desktop capture API.

    I had the same problem. It seems to be related to the fact that Vorpx wants to close programs that might interfere with the installation process but can’t successfully do it, thus rolling back the update.

    Strangely enough, it seemed that Google Chrome was the culprit. I manually closed it through the task bar, and that seemed to do it.

    Alternatively, just using the installer and installing Vorpx again seems to work too.

    Just wanted to share. Perhaps may help someone.
    I have DK2
    Have 1.3 Oculus Sdk installed and use Oculus switcher to switch from 0.8 sdk(insalled) to 1.3
    Original update via vorpx 0.9.1 with 0.8 sdk chosen would result in start of installation and immediate rollback. So I have read the forum and Ralf’s comments. Here is step by step instructions which worked for me.
    Used the runtime switcher to allow 0.8 run side by side with 1.3
    https://www.reddit.com/r/oculus/comments/4ckm38/oculus_runtime_switcher_0506070813_with_gui/Make sure you are on 0.8 and vorpx is started to update.
    Remember where update is download in C:\Users\(Username)\AppData\Local\Temp\vxs-(numbers)
    Quickly copy update file onto desktop or other place before system has deleted it.
    Now vorpx will go through and say it rollback changes no problem.
    Next in oculus switcher switch to 1.3 sdk
    Now vorpx will update normally (may complain that chrome or Cortana open, but should be ok)
    Basic trick is that update is downloaded if you are on 0.8 sdk and installed when you are on 1.3

    Hope it helps.
